  • It is Rand (denoted by ZAR). 1 ZAR equals around 0.09USD
  • The South African Rand is the currency of South Africa. The currency rankings show that the most popular South Africa Rand exchange rate is the ZAR to USD rate.
  • The currency code for Rand is ZAR, and the currency symbol is R.

When did the currency of Namibia first come in circulation?

The currency of Namibia, the Namibian dollar (NAD), was introduced on September 15, 1993. It replaced the South African rand at par, following Namibia's independence from South Africa in 1990. The Namibian dollar is subdivided into 100 cents and has been used as the official currency since its introduction.
